The housekeeping process is one that I haven't experienced, but I think it's an efficient idea. House keeping comes by and swaps out towels for you. You trade on a one to one basis with them or at the linen exchange, that way they keep costs reasonable for them and can account for everything.
Beach towels are based on coins. You get two per person upon arrival and you provide them at the linen exchange for beach towels. If you don't come back with a beach towel or the coin at the end of your stay, you're charged. Linens are traded the same way as room towels, and you change your own bed.
Figure it's worth mentioning because they don't come by and change your sheets for you until you leave. Wasn't a problem to me as I figure I'm there all week and can change my sheets, but if you prefer a normal hotel style service be aware.
